字典(dict)dict是一个可以用来存储任意类型数据元素的一个容器类,是以key:value的形式进行存储的,并且可以对字典中的数据进行增删改查操作。 特点:key在字典中式唯一的,没有重复相同的key,key必须是不可变类型的,例(字符串、元组、数字都是不可变的),并且存储的数据是无序的。1.添加数据 dict1 = {'name': '张三', 'sex': '女', 'age':
# 使用 Python 字典存储学生信息的教程 在开始编程的旅程中,学会如何使用 Python 字典存储和管理学生信息是一项非常重要的技能。Python 字典是一种方便的数据结构,它允许以键值对的形式存储和访问数据,使得我们可以轻松地处理学生的个人信息。以下是我们实现这个目标的步骤。 ## 流程步骤 首先,让我们概述整个流程的步骤: | 步骤 | 描述
原创 11月前
103阅读
# 晚上把学员管理系统升级2.0版本 # 数据存储结构如下: ''' # 大列表中嵌套小列表,小列表中存储一个学员的完整信息 student_list = [['张三','22','男','110'],['李四','22','男','110'],['王五','22','男','110']] # 例如要取出张三这个学员的信息 # 1.取出张三这个学员的小列表
# 项目方案:学生信息管理系统 ## 简介 本项目是一个学生信息管理系统,用于存储和管理学生的基本信息,包括姓名、学号、年龄、性别、成绩等。通过使用Python中的字典数据结构来实现信息存储和查询。 ## 功能需求 1. 添加学生信息:输入学生的基本信息,将其存储字典中。 2. 查询学生信息:根据学号或姓名查询学生信息,并显示在控制台上。 3. 修改学生信息:根据学号或姓名修改学生的基本信
原创 2024-06-23 04:21:31
105阅读
# Python字典存储文件中 ## 引言 在Python编程中,字典(Dictionary)是一种非常常用的数据结构。它是由一系列键(key)和对应的值(value)组成的,通过键来访问对应的值,类似于现实生活中的字典字典Python中的应用非常广泛,可以用于存储和管理各种类型的数据。而将字典存储文件中则是在实际应用中经常遇到的需求,本文将介绍如何使用Python字典存储文件中,
原创 2024-01-30 09:43:35
116阅读
# Python 字典数据存储 txt ## 引言 在日常开发中,我们经常需要将数据保存到文件中,以便后续使用。其中,将数据存储文本文件中是一种常见的方式。Python 提供了多种方法来实现这一目标,本文将重点介绍如何将字典数据存储 txt 文件中。 ## 字典数据简介 在开始讨论字典数据的存储之前,我们需要了解字典数据的基本概念。字典Python 中的一种重要的数据类型,通常用于存
原创 2023-10-13 09:07:26
404阅读
此程序中,字典的键为姓名,值为所喜欢的语言类型。因为一个人可能喜欢多种语言,所以使用列表存放语言类型。# 创建字典,其中值为列表 favorite_languages = { 'jen': ['python','ruby'], 'sarch': ['c'], 'edward': ['ruby','go'], 'phil': ['python','haskell']
转载 2023-05-30 15:36:20
131阅读
字典也是Python语言中经常使用的5261一种数据类型。跟列表类似,字典是另4102外一种可存储任意类1653型的数据,并且字典储存的数据也是可以修改的。不同于列表的是,字典每个基本元素都包括两个部分:键(key) 和 键对应的值(value)。键和值之间用冒号(:)分割,每对元素之间用逗号(,)分割,整个字典的数据在大括号{}中,格式如下所示:请点击输入图片描述d = {"key1" : 1,
转载 2024-10-09 09:22:48
22阅读
1.字典1.1格式{key:value,key:value…}——(key:value)为一个元素,前面key是键 后面是值 可存储多种类型数据; 字典中找元素根据key找stu_info = {'name': '张三丰','age':'30','no':110} print(stu_info)#获取所有的元素值 print(stu_info['name'])#获取单个元素值:姓名 print(s
# 如何用字典存储所有信息 ## 1. 概述 在Python中,字典(Dictionary)是一种无序、可变和可迭代的数据类型,用于存储键值对。它提供了一种便捷的方式来存储和访问各种类型的数据。在这篇文章中,我将向你介绍如何使用字典存储所有信息。 ## 2. 实现步骤 首先,我们来整理一下实现这个任务的步骤,并用表格展示出来: ```mermaid flowchart TD A[
原创 2023-10-05 06:57:52
84阅读
我实现了一个编写和读取python字典的简单方法,但是,我很难理解为什么它不能作为函数工作。在要保存字典,我使用以下命令:def saveHash(): print "Saving hash file to ./savedHash" f = open('savedHash','w') f.write(str(my_hash)) f.close() print "Save Successfull"
  字典!在Python字典是另一种可变容器模型,可以存储任意类型的对象。是Python存储数据类型的最高级(maybe)。  特点:1. 字典存储方式和其他类型数据略有不同,是通过键(key)和值(value)的方式进行存储的,其特点很像平时去查找字典,键类似于字典的目录,值是想要查找的内容。     2. 字典属于哈希表的一种应用。       3. 字典是通过{ }来定义、存储
python基础——字典一、字典的定义及工作原理 字典python内置的数据结构之一,可存储任意类型对象,与列表一样是一个可变序列。 字典的工作原理和查字典类似,以键值对的方式存储数据,具体过程:通过哈希函数计算hash(key),找到value值的存储位置,从而找到value。 字典的每个键值 key=>value 对用冒号 : 分割,每个键值对之间用逗号 , 分割,整个字典包括在花括号
# 利用Python字典存储学生信息的实践指南 在这一篇文章中,我们将会学习如何使用Python中的字典存储三位学生的信息字典是一种灵活且强大的数据结构,非常适合用于存储和管理具有键值对性质的数据。在这个例子中,我们将为每一位学生存储他们的姓名、年龄和成绩信息。 ## 流程概述 在开始之前,让我们先明确一下要完成的步骤。以下是我们将要遵循的流程: | 步骤 | 描述
原创 9月前
60阅读
python 使用列表和字典存储信息
原创 2018-01-09 20:46:01
7087阅读
# iOS 存储字典本地的最佳实践 在 iOS 开发中,存储数据是一个常见的需求。比如,我们可能需要将应用的配置、用户信息或其他字典数据存储本地,以便下次启动时能够直接使用。在这篇文章中,我们将详细介绍如何将字典数据持久化存储本地,同时给出相应的代码示例和流程图。 ## 数据存储的方式 在 iOS 中,有几种常用的方式来存储数据,包括: 1. **UserDefaults**:适用于
原创 2024-09-13 03:51:13
106阅读
  字典python中唯一的映射类型,采用键值对(key-value)的形式存储数据。python对key进行哈希函数运算,根据计算的结果决定value的存储地址,所以字典是无序存储的,且key必须是可哈希的。  可哈希表示key必须是不可变类型,如:数字、字符串、元组。  字典(dictionary)是除列表以外python之中最灵活的内置数据结构类型。列表是有序的对象结合,字典是无序的对象集
转载 2023-06-01 10:12:16
392阅读
Python字典{ }以键值对的形式保存数据,可以以键来访问字典中保存的值而不能用下标访问。字典中几乎可以包含任意的变量,字典,数列,元组。数列也一样。python的列表[ ]与字典不同,列表通过单个元素来保存内容,通过下标访问元素。python字典嵌套列表实现的就是{key1:[ ] , key2:[ ] ,...}其中,append() 方法用于在列表末尾添加新的对象。Python 字典 s
转载 2023-06-19 13:33:01
217阅读
Python是一个面向对象的解释型的交互式高级脚本语言,Python被设计成一种高可读性的语言,因为它大量地使用了英语中的单词作为关键字,而且不像其他语言使用标点符号构成复杂的语法结构,Python的语法结构非常少。Python是一种面向对象的语言:即Python是支持面向对象的,支持在对象中进行代码封装。Python是一种解释型语言:即Python程序是在运行时由解释器解释执行的,
字典存储列表示例构建了列表相同值的索引的字典键值对,0,1,2,3,4,6这些索引的值都是3,5索引值是1,分别作为字典的键和值方法一、dict.setdefault(key, default=None)key -- 查找的键值。default -- 键不存在时,设置的默认键值。如果字典中包含有给定键,则返回该键对应的值,否则返回为该键设置的值。sample = [3, 3, 3, 3, 3,
转载 2023-06-20 21:12:09
97阅读
  • 1
  • 2
  • 3
  • 4
  • 5